Home
/
Shirts
Shirts
Clear all
80%
OFF
Regular twill check shirt
£ 14.00
£ 70.00
80%
OFF
Anna check flannel shirt
£ 16.00
£ 80.00
80%
OFF
Grazier shirt
£ 22.00
£ 110.00
80%
OFF
Regular Poplin check shirt
£ 14.00
£ 70.00
80%
OFF
Regular oxford shirt
£ 19.00
£ 95.00
80%
OFF
Olney oxford shirt
£ 19.00
£ 95.00
80%
OFF
Norah shirt
£ 17.00
£ 85.00
80%
OFF
Crispin poplin shirt
£ 16.00
£ 80.00
80%
OFF
Norah shirt
£ 17.00
£ 85.00
80%
OFF
Paris printed linen shirt
£ 19.00
£ 95.00
80%
OFF
Olney shirt
£ 19.00
£ 95.00
80%
OFF
Paris printed linen shirt
£ 19.00
£ 95.00